IDC Predicts Greater Wireless VoIP Deployment in Australia
2:00 pm on January 23, 2006 | Category: VoIP, Wireless Technology
Market research firm, IDC has recently made predictions that Australia will see a huge increase in enterprise-level wireless VoIP deployments over the course of this year.
IDC’s recent study, entitled: “Australia Wireless VoIP – On Trial in 2006″ foresees an increasing demand for the integration of VoIP into wireless networks. This will lead the mass-market availability of dual-mode GSM/Wi-Fi handsets, leading to increased integration of VoIP and cellular services.
